NewOrbit Space Advances NEO-1 Very-Low Orbit Demonstration Mission
NewOrbit Space is a UK-based satellite manufacturer developing spacecraft designed to operate sustainably in Very Low Earth Orbit (VLEO), between approximately 180 km and 300 km altitude. The company’s first in-orbit demonstration mission, NEO-1, will validate a new generation of high-efficiency electric propulsion and spacecraft technologies tailored specifically for this demanding orbital regime. Blue Origin and Nimbus Power Systems Completes Shock and Vibration Testing for Artemis Mission Fuel Cell Technology
In a key milestone for future human spaceflight, Nimbus Power Systems announced the successful completion of shock and vibration tests on Nimbus’s advanced, gravity-independent fuel cell technology.
